**Q: What does the nightly inventory reconciliation job actually do, and what should we check when it fails?**

A: The Granwick reconciliation job compares on-hand counts in the Stockholm-of-record database against warehouse scans from the Pellbrook feed, flagging deltas above two units per SKU. Most failures stem from late-arriving scan batches; the job retries twice before alerting. Check the delta report in the Marlowe console first, then verify the feed timestamp. Persistent mismatches should be escalated to the inventory platform team.

billing contact of tahog-tafog = istox@qirvanlabs.corp

Hey — handing over SquatterNet, our typo-squatting package scanner, before I roll off. It polls the Lintwood registry mirror hourly, scores candidate names against the allowlist, and files alerts into the triage queue. Biggest gotcha: the edit-distance threshold is touchy, so don't lower it without checking the false-positive dashboard first. Nadia can approve any tuning changes. Everything else is boring and stable. Here's the current set of configuration values the scanner runs with.

config for yahof-tajop:
zorath:
  pin: 7493
  metrics_host: metrics.zorath.tolvaqsys.internal
  tenant: praiel
  seal: seal_fd9cd4f1

The Ferngate partner SFTP drop is serviced by the svc-fernwatch account, which polls the inbound directory every fifteen minutes and hands files to the Coppermill ingest pipeline. Note that the account's permissions are deliberately scoped to read-and-delete only; uploads come solely from the partner side. For the sync: rotation completed Tuesday, and the monitoring hook now alerts on stalled polls. The new key for the Coppermill ingest API follows below.

app token of fajop-fahif = qvz4-AnML